// TestTriggerController performs a basic test to ensure that the trigger
// controller works when instantiated.
// This is not an exhaustive set of test cases. It only ensures that an
// issuance is triggered when a new Certificate resource is created and
// no Secret exists.
func TestTriggerController(t *testing.T) {
config, stopFn := framework.RunControlPlane(t)
defer stopFn()
ctx, cancel := context.WithTimeout(context.TODO(), time.Second*20)
defer cancel()
fakeClock := &fakeclock.FakeClock{}
// Build, instantiate and run the trigger controller.
kubeClient, factory, cmCl, cmFactory := framework.NewClients(t, config)
namespace := "testns"
// Create Namespace
ns := &corev1.Namespace{ObjectMeta: metav1.ObjectMeta{Name: namespace}}
_, err := kubeClient.CoreV1().Namespaces().Create(context.TODO(), ns, metav1.CreateOptions{})
if err != nil {
t.Fatal(err)
}
ctrl, queue, mustSync := trigger.NewController(logf.Log, cmCl, factory, cmFactory, framework.NewEventRecorder(t), fakeClock, policies.NewTriggerPolicyChain(fakeClock))
c := controllerpkg.NewController(
context.Background(),
"trigger_test",
metrics.New(logf.Log),
ctrl.ProcessItem,
mustSync,
nil,
queue,
)
stopController := framework.StartInformersAndController(t, factory, cmFactory, c)
defer stopController()
// Create a Certificate resource and wait for it to have the 'Issuing' condition.
cert, err := cmCl.CertmanagerV1().Certificates(namespace).Create(ctx, &cmapi.Certificate{
ObjectMeta: metav1.ObjectMeta{Name: "testcrt", Namespace: "testns"},
Spec: cmapi.CertificateSpec{
SecretName: "example",
CommonName: "example.com",
IssuerRef: cmmeta.ObjectReference{Name: "testissuer"}, // doesn't need to exist
},
}, metav1.CreateOptions{})
if err != nil {
t.Fatal(err)
}
err = wait.Poll(time.Millisecond*100, time.Second*5, func() (done bool, err error) {
c, err := cmCl.CertmanagerV1().Certificates(cert.Namespace).Get(ctx, cert.Name, metav1.GetOptions{})
if err != nil {
t.Logf("Failed to fetch Certificate resource, retrying: %v", err)
return false, nil
}
if !apiutil.CertificateHasCondition(c, cmapi.CertificateCondition{
Type: cmapi.CertificateConditionIssuing,
Status: cmmeta.ConditionTrue,
}) {
t.Logf("Certificate does not have expected condition, got=%#v", apiutil.GetCertificateCondition(c, cmapi.CertificateConditionIssuing))
return false, nil
}
return true, nil
})
if err != nil {
t.Fatal(err)
}
}
func TestTriggerController_RenewNearExpiry(t *testing.T) {
config, stopFn := framework.RunControlPlane(t)
defer stopFn()
ctx, cancel := context.WithTimeout(context.TODO(), time.Second*20)
defer cancel()
fakeClock := &fakeclock.FakeClock{}
// only use the 'current certificate nearing expiry' policy chain during the test
// as we want to test the very specific case of triggering due to a renewal being
// required
policyChain := policies.Chain{policies.CurrentCertificateNearingExpiry(fakeClock)}
// Build, instantiate and run the trigger controller.
kubeClient, factory, cmCl, cmFactory := framework.NewClients(t, config)
namespace := "testns"
ns := &corev1.Namespace{ObjectMeta: metav1.ObjectMeta{Name: namespace}}
_, err := kubeClient.CoreV1().Namespaces().Create(context.TODO(), ns, metav1.CreateOptions{})
if err != nil {
t.Fatal(err)
}
ctrl, queue, mustSync := trigger.NewController(logf.Log, cmCl, factory, cmFactory, framework.NewEventRecorder(t), fakeClock, policyChain)
c := controllerpkg.NewController(
logf.NewContext(context.Background(), logf.Log, "trigger_controller_RenewNearExpiry"),
"trigger_test",
metrics.New(logf.Log),
ctrl.ProcessItem,
mustSync,
nil,
queue,
)
stopController := framework.StartInformersAndController(t, factory, cmFactory, c)
defer stopController()
// Create a Certificate resource and wait for it to have the 'Issuing' condition.
cert, err := cmCl.CertmanagerV1().Certificates(namespace).Create(ctx, &cmapi.Certificate{
ObjectMeta: metav1.ObjectMeta{Name: "testcrt", Namespace: namespace},
Spec: cmapi.CertificateSpec{
SecretName: "example",
CommonName: "example.com",
IssuerRef: cmmeta.ObjectReference{Name: "testissuer"}, // doesn't need to exist
},
}, metav1.CreateOptions{})
if err != nil {
t.Fatal(err)
}
// Ensure that the Certificate does *not* get the Triggered status condition
// if the status.renewalTime is not set.
// Wait for 2s, polling every 200ms to ensure that the controller does not set
// the condition.
ensureCertificateDoesNotHaveIssuingCondition(ctx, t, cmCl, cert.Namespace, cert.Name)
t.Logf("Setting status.renewalTime in the future on Certificate resource")
renewalTime := metav1.NewTime(fakeClock.Now().Add(time.Second))
cert.Status.RenewalTime = &renewalTime
cert, err = cmCl.CertmanagerV1().Certificates(cert.Namespace).UpdateStatus(ctx, cert, metav1.UpdateOptions{})
if err != nil {
t.Fatal(err)
}
t.Log("Ensuring Certificate does not have Issuing condition for 2s...")
ensureCertificateDoesNotHaveIssuingCondition(ctx, t, cmCl, cert.Namespace, cert.Name)
t.Log("Advancing the clock forward to renewal time")
// advance the clock to a millisecond after the renewal time, as the
// fakeclock implementation uses .After when checking whether to
// trigger timers.
fakeClock.SetTime(renewalTime.Time.Add(time.Millisecond))
err = wait.Poll(time.Millisecond*200, time.Second*2, func() (done bool, err error) {
c, err := cmCl.CertmanagerV1().Certificates(cert.Namespace).Get(ctx, cert.Name, metav1.GetOptions{})
if err != nil {
return false, err
}
if apiutil.CertificateHasCondition(c, cmapi.CertificateCondition{
Type: cmapi.CertificateConditionIssuing,
Status: cmmeta.ConditionTrue,
}) {
return true, nil
}
return false, nil
})
if err != nil {
t.Error("Failed waiting for Certificate to have Issuing condition")
}
}
func ensureCertificateDoesNotHaveIssuingCondition(ctx context.Context, t *testing.T, cmCl cmclient.Interface, namespace, name string) {
err := wait.Poll(time.Millisecond*200, time.Second*2, func() (done bool, err error) {
c, err := cmCl.CertmanagerV1().Certificates(namespace).Get(ctx, name, metav1.GetOptions{})
if err != nil {
return false, err
}
if apiutil.CertificateHasCondition(c, cmapi.CertificateCondition{
Type: cmapi.CertificateConditionIssuing,
Status: cmmeta.ConditionTrue,
}) {
t.Logf("Certificate has unexpected 'Issuing' condition, got=%#v", apiutil.GetCertificateCondition(c, cmapi.CertificateConditionIssuing))
return true, nil
}
return false, nil
})
switch {
case err == nil:
t.Fatal("expected Certificate to not have the Issuing condition after test initialisation")
case err == wait.ErrWaitTimeout:
// this is the expected 'happy case'
default:
t.Fatal(err)
}
}
